About this trial
Immunoglobulin G4-related disease (IgG4-RD) is a chronic immune-mediated disorder characterized by inflammation, fibrosis, and involvement of multiple organs. Although glucocorticoids can effectively induce remission, many patients experience disease relapse after glucocorticoid tapering or discontinuation, and long-term glucocorticoid exposure may cause significant adverse effects. Therefore, new maintenance treatment strategies are needed to reduce relapse risk and minimize glucocorticoid-related toxicity.
This study is designed to evaluate the efficacy and safety of lenalidomide as a maintenance therapy in patients with stable IgG4-RD. This is a multicenter, rand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led phase III clinical trial.
Eligible participants will be adults with IgG4-RD who meet the 2019 ACR/EULAR IgG4-RD classification criteria and are in a stable disease state. Participants will be randomly assigned in a 1:1 ratio to receive either lenalidomide or matching placebo for 52 weeks. All participants will receive standardized glucocorticoid tapering according to the study protocol.
The primary objective of this study is to determine whether lenalidomide can reduce the risk of IgG4-RD relapse compared with placebo. The primary outcome is the proportion of participants experiencing disease relapse within 52 weeks after randomization.
Secondary objectives include evaluation of time to relapse, maintenance of remission, changes in disease activity, quality of life, and safety outcomes. Exploratory assessments will investigate changes in immunological biomarkers, peripheral blood immune profiles, transcriptomic characteristics, and gut microbiota.
This study aims to provide clinical evidence for a new maintenance treatment approach for patients with IgG4-RD and potentially reduce disease recurrence and glucocorticoid exposure.
Eligibility criteria
Qualifiers
Adults aged 18 to 75 years at the time of screening.
Diagnosis of IgG4-related disease according to the 2019 American College of Rheumatology/European Alliance of Associations for Rheumatology (ACR/EULAR) classification criteria.
Patients with IgG4-related disease who have achieved sustained clinical remission following glucocorticoid therapy.
No documented IgG4-related disease relapse within the previous 12 months before screening.
Disqualifiers
Active IgG4-related disease requiring induction therapy or escalation of immunosuppressive treatment at screening.
Previous treatment with lenalidomide or known hypersensitivity to lenalidomide or related compounds.
Requirement for prohibited concomitant medications during the study period.
Significant uncontrolled infection or active severe infection.
